Read Aloud Book Awards volunteers needed

The Livingston Lord Library Curriculum Materials Center is looking for MSUM students who are interested in serving on our 2015-2016 Read Aloud Book Awards Committee. Committee work includes screening new picture books, attending two committee meetings, and in April ultimately selecting the best read aloud picture books published in 2015. Bring your Dragon I.D. to the library

You already have a library card! If you are currently enrolled at MSUM, or are MSUM Faculty or Staff, your Dragon ID is automatically an active library card. Just bring it with you to the Livingston Lord Library, and you should be able to check out materials and use the library’s databases.
